A soirée, pronounced “swar-EH” or “SWAH-reh,” is a type of social gathering that originated in 17th-century France. The term has since been adopted into various languages and cultures around the world. In essence, a soirée is an evening event characterized by its formal yet intimate atmosphere, typically hosting guests for music, conversation, dancing, or other forms of entertainment.

Characteristics of a Soirée

Some key characteristics define what makes an event a true soirée:

  1. Evening timing : As the name suggests, soirees typically take place in the evening hours, often around sunset or later.
  2. Formal yet relaxed atmosphere : The dress code and tone are usually formal but allow for flexibility and informality among guests.
  3. Music, conversation, and entertainment : These aspects play a central role in creating an engaging experience for participants.
  4. Limited guest list : Unlike large public gatherings or open events, soirees tend to be invite-only affairs with an exclusive focus on personal relationships.

Types of Soirées

As the concept has spread globally, various adaptations have emerged. Here are some notable examples:

  1. Gala soirée : An upscale event with elaborate decorations, fine dining, and high-end entertainment.
  2. Musical soirée : A gathering centered around live music performances or recitals by local artists or renowned musicians.
  3. Literary soirée : An evening dedicated to reading from works of literature, poetry, or theater, often followed by discussions and Q&A sessions.
  4. Networking soirée : Professional events designed for businesspeople to connect with each other in a relaxed setting.

How Soirées Work

To understand the concept better, let’s examine the typical elements involved:

  1. Planning and invitations : The host(s) plan and design the evening, decide on an invite-only list, send out invitations (paper or digital), and establish RSVP guidelines.
  2. Food and beverages : Depending on the theme and intended atmosphere, soirees may feature simple snacks or elaborate multi-course meals, along with refreshments like wine or champagne.
  3. Music and entertainment : As mentioned earlier, live music is a staple in many soirées; other forms of performance art, such as dance, drama, or spoken word, can also be included.
